Krishna's Feet: A Symbol Steeped in Culture and History
Throughout millennia, Krishna's feet have been revered in India, both in dreams and waking life. From ancient mythology to modern-day spirituality, they embody a tapestry of cultural significance.
- Mythological Roots: In the Bhagavad Gita, Arjuna seeks refuge at Krishna's feet, symbolizing his submission and surrender to the divine.
- Devotional Iconography: Darshan, or the viewing of an idol's feet, is an integral part of Hindu worship. Krishna's feet are often adorned with intricate anklets and bells, emphasizing their beauty and sacredness.
- Pilgrimage Traditions: Hindus embark on pilgrimages to holy sites associated with Krishna's feet, such as Kurukshetra and Dwarka. These journeys signify the devotees' desire for spiritual purification and connection.
- Artistic Expressions: Krishna's feet have inspired countless works of art, from sculptures to paintings, reflecting their aesthetic appeal and symbolic power.
- Cultural Significance: Even those outside the Hindu faith recognize the significance of Krishna's feet. The term "falling at someone's feet" symbolizes respect, humility, and submission in Indian culture.
